Do you have to use a 3-way bulb in a 3-way lamp?
You can safely operate a 60, 75, or 100-watt regular bulb in a 3-way lamp, assuming it fits on the socket. It will not harm the lamp. Just keep in mind that you will be effectively turning your 3-way lamp into just a regular lamp. The 3-way function will only work with a 3-way bulb.
What happens when you put a 3-way bulb in a regular socket?
A 3-way socket has three electrical contacts.Thus, if a 3-way bulb is screwed into a standard light socket that has only a center contact, only the medium-power filament operates. In the case of the 50/100/150 W bulb, putting this bulb in a regular lamp socket will result in it behaving like a normal 100 W bulb.

Why does my 3-way lamp switch not work?
With a 3-way bulb, if it isn’t working at all, it’s probably dead.If both elements don’t come on there, replace the bulb. If you have a 3-way bulb that works as it should in a good 3-way socket, and only one of the two elements works in a different socket, the problem is with the socket.

Can you change a lamp to a 3-way lamp?
A-Assuming the lamp has the usual brass socket that has been more or less standard in floor and table lamps for many years, all you have to do is change the existing lamp socket (with its built-in switch) for a new one that has a three-position switch and will accept a three-way bulb.
How many watts does a 3-way bulb use?
With a three-way bulb in a three-way socket, those options are easy. Most often, this set up uses a bulb with a standard screw base (E26) and either 30/70/100 or 50/100/150 watts of power to produce the three levels of light.
Can you use a 3-way bulb with a dimmer switch?
3-way light bulbs can be used in a lamp that is controlled by a dimmer switch, however there are some limitations and redundancy to doing so. First, there is no way to send a control signal from the wall dimmer switch to the 3-way light bulb lamp to switch between the different filament settings.
